Getting Started with Precision Timing
Read the Route Before Moving
Pause briefly at the start of an obstacle sequence. Identify the next safe landing area, then note whether a saw, cannon, or other hazard controls the timing. A short observation can prevent a rushed jump.
Use Deliberate Jumps
Make each jump for a clear reason. In Rodha, the double-jump mechanic gives you another chance to adjust your route, while Big Tower Tiny Square 2 rewards tight platforming jumps during its climb. Avoid using an extra movement before you know where the landing will be.
Repeat What Works
Precision improves through consistent timing. When a route succeeds, repeat the same pace rather than adding unnecessary movement. In Appel, that means balancing platform crossings with golden-apple collection instead of abandoning a reliable path for a harder leap.
